Чтение файлов JSON и изменение данных

Чтение файлов JSON и изменение данных

<html>
    <head>
        <title>读json文件并修改数据</title>
        <meta charset='utf-8' />
        <meta name='viewport' content='width=device-width,initial-scale=1.0,minimum-scale=1.0,maximum-scale=1.0,user-scalable=no'/>
        <meta http-equiv='X-UA-Compatible' content='IE=edge,chrome=1'/>     
    </head>

    <body>  
        <script>
            window.onload = function () {
     
     
                var url = "demo.jsonData"/*jsonData文件url,本地的就写本地的位置,如果是服务器的就写服务器的路径*/
                var request = new XMLHttpRequest();
                request.open("get", url);/*设置请求方法与路径*/
                request.send(null);/*不发送数据到服务器*/
                request.onload = function () {
     
     /*XHR对象获取到返回信息后执行*/
                    if (request.status == 200) {
     
     /*返回状态为200,即为数据获取成功*/
                        var jsonData = jsonData.parse(request.responseText);
                        console.log("jsonData文件长度:",jsonData.length);
                        for(var i=0;i<jsonData.length;i++){
     
     
                            console.log(jsonData[i]);
                        }
                        console.log(jsonData.stringify(jsonData));//将jsonData转成json对象
                    }
                }
           }
        </script>
    </body>
</html>

Guess you like

Origin blog.csdn.net/X_King_Q/article/details/105047637#comments_18479482